Barcelona receives penalty from UEFA
Barcelona and Napoli were fined 15,000 euros by UEFA for delaying their Champions League round of 16 match.

According to SPORT, both teams were fined 15,000 euros for delaying the match. The home team Napoli was fined an additional 12,000 euros for allowing spectators to use lasers.
Heerenveen says goodbye to 5 defensive players at the same time
The club at Abe Lenstra Stadium made a bold move by not renewing contracts with a series of players, including many key players.
SC Heerenveen's homepage has just posted an announcement that it will not renew the contracts of 5 players, including 2 defenders Daniel Hoegh, Ricardo van Rhijn and 3 goalkeepers Warner Hahn, Filip Bednarek, Trevor Doornbusch.

According to Eredivisie regulations, Heerenveen must clarify the future of players whose contracts are about to expire before April 1. Heerenveen's board of directors has negotiated with Bednarek, Doornbusch and Van Rhijn but has not been successful.
Hanoi Club donates 1.5 billion VND to fight Covid-19
Responding to the call for "All people to participate in supporting the prevention and control of Covid-19" by the Prime Minister and the Central Committee of the Vietnam Fatherland Front, yesterday, Hanoi Club and Mr. Do Vinh Quang - the Club's president - donated 1 billion VND to the Central Hospital for Tropical Diseases and 500 million VND to the Central Institute of Hygiene and Epidemiology.

13/14 V.League teams agree not to organize tournament in April
Yesterday in Hanoi, VPF held an online meeting with representatives of 13/14 clubs (HAGL did not attend) to receive feedback, opinions and constructive contributions for the tournament, especially in the context of V.League being temporarily suspended due to the impact of the Covid-19 pandemic.

Japan national team star tests positive for Covid-19
Japanese national team player who participated in the 2014 and 2018 World Cup - Gotoku Sakai was announced to be infected with Covid-19. He is also the first Japanese player confirmed to be infected with Covid-19.
